1
0
mirror of https://github.com/hybridgroup/gobot.git synced 2025-05-02 22:17:12 +08:00
hybridgroup.gobot/platforms/beaglebone/beaglebone_adaptor_test.go

30 lines
560 B
Go
Raw Normal View History

2014-04-28 04:39:51 -07:00
package beaglebone
import (
. "github.com/onsi/ginkgo"
. "github.com/onsi/gomega"
)
var _ = Describe("Beaglebone", func() {
var (
2014-04-28 04:39:51 -07:00
b *BeagleboneAdaptor
)
BeforeEach(func() {
2014-04-28 04:39:51 -07:00
b = NewBeagleboneAdaptor()
})
It("Must be able to Finalize", func() {
2014-04-28 04:39:51 -07:00
Expect(b.Finalize()).To(Equal(true))
})
It("Must be able to Connect", func() {
2014-04-28 04:39:51 -07:00
Expect(b.Connect()).To(Equal(true))
})
It("Must be able to Disconnect", func() {
2014-04-28 04:39:51 -07:00
Expect(b.Disconnect()).To(Equal(true))
})
It("Must be able to Reconnect", func() {
2014-04-28 04:39:51 -07:00
Expect(b.Reconnect()).To(Equal(true))
})
})